Nokia 7 white color variant now available in China via Jd.com


When HMD Global announced the Nokia 7 some months back, it did announce that the device will be available in Gloss Black and Matt White color variants, thereafter, the company released the Mate black variant for sale in China back in November, leaving the white variant behind. Now, the company has released the white color variant of the smartphone for sale in China.

The device will go on sale in China via JD.com from Dec 12, but it is immediately available for pre-order on the retailer website. Interested buyers will have to book the device online with an initial deposit of 99 Yuan (approximately $15).

The new white colour variant of the Nokia 7 is a bit less expensive compare to the black variant. While the new variant is not yet available in 6GB RAM option, you will have to part away with 1,999 Yuan (approximately $302) for the 4GB RAM and 64GB storage variant.

What’s great about the new color variant is that, in addition to glass body, it has a unique feeling as well. While the black color variant feels cool and smooth, the new white variant feels warm and delicate due to variation in their plating process.

 

Prices and color differences aside, everything else about the Nokia 7 remains the same. In other words, we still have the same mid-range Nokia 7 with 5.2-inch IPS FHD display, Snapdragon 630, 4 GB/6GB of RAM and 64 GB of storage. We also have a 16-megapixel with f/1.8 aperture and ZEISS lens on the rear side, while a 5-megapixel camera with f/2.0 aperture and an 84-degree wide-angle view sits above the display. The device boots Android 7.1.1 Nougat OS out of the box and is powered by a non-removable 3,000mAh battery.
